Electrical engineers vs Printing Trades Salary (2025)
How do Electrical engineers and Printing Trades sal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.
Electrical engineers earns £29,215 more per year (101% higher)
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Electrical engineers | Printing Trades |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£58,118 | £28,903 | +£29,215 |
| Mean Annual | £60,586 | £32,727 | +£27,859 |
| Monthly | £4,843 | £2,409 | +£2,434 |
| Weekly | £1,118 | £556 | +£562 |
| Hourly | £27.94 | £13.90 | +£14.04 |
Salary Range Comparison
| Percentile | Electrical engineers | Printing Trades |
|---|---|---|
| 10th (Entry) | £35,957 | £18,957 |
| 25th | £45,965 | £24,332 |
| 50th (Median) | £58,118 | £28,903 |
| 75th | £72,259 | £37,909 |
